国外IP代理推荐:
IPIPGO|全球住宅代理IP(>>>点击注册免费测试<<<)
国内IP代理推荐:
天启|全国240+城市代理IP(>>>点击注册免费测试<<<)
当代理IP遇上HTML解析器,数据采集还能这么玩
搞数据采集的都知道,HTML解析器就像把瑞士军刀。但很多人没想明白,这把刀能不能用好,关键得看握着刀的那只手稳不稳。这时候代理ip就是那双防滑手套,特别是像ipipgo这种覆盖240+国家的住宅IP库,能让你的采集动作既隐蔽又精准。

HTML解析器真实工作场景揭秘
举个真实案例:某跨境团队要抓取30个电商平台价格数据,用Python的BeautifulSoup写了解析脚本。前三天跑得挺顺,第四天突然解析出满屏验证码——这就是典型的IP被标记了。后来他们改用ipipgo的动态住宅IP轮换,配合超细粒度解析策略,数据完整率直接从47%飙到92%。
代理IP的三大实战妙用
| 场景 | 传统做法 | 代理IP加持 |
|---|---|---|
| 高频采集 | 频繁被封IP | 9000万+住宅IP自动切换 |
| 地域数据 | 模拟定位误差大 | 原生国家IP精准定位 |
| 长周期任务 | 采集被迫中断 | 动态/静态ip自由组合 |
这里有个反常识的点:不是所有代理都适合HTML解析。像ipipgo的全协议支持就特别重要,有些网站对socks5和HTTP协议的处理方式完全不同,选错协议分分钟被识别。
解析器性能优化三板斧
1. 智能延迟设置:别傻乎乎地用固定timeout,根据网站响应动态调整
2. 容错匹配机制:用css选择器+正则表达式双保险
3. IP健康度监测:像ipipgo的IP池自带可用性检测,发现响应异常自动切换
最近帮客户做竞品分析时发现,用普通数据中心IP的解析失败率是住宅IP的3倍多。特别是采集社交媒体数据时,真实家庭IP的通过率能到89%,这差距不是一星半点。
常见问题QA
Q:总遇到Cloudflare验证怎么办?
A:建议三步走:1)降低单个IP请求频率 2)开启浏览器指纹模拟 3)使用ipipgo的长期稳定住宅IP
Q:需要采集不同国家数据怎么破?
A:ipipgo的地区选择支持城市级定位,比如要获取德国柏林本地显示的油价数据,直接锁定柏林区域的住宅IP即可。
Q:数据解析总是结构错乱?
A:先检查网站是否有反爬虫机制,再确认是否用了适配的解析方式。建议配合代理IP做分布式解析,不同IP分配不同解析策略。
说到底,HTML解析器就像数据采集的挖掘机,代理IP就是给这挖掘机装上了越野轮胎。特别是当你在用ipipgo这种级别的代理服务时,会发现很多原本要折腾半天的技术问题,其实换个优质IP就能迎刃而解。毕竟在数据采集这场游戏里,IP质量直接决定了你能走多远。
国外IP代理推荐:
IPIPGO|全球住宅代理IP(>>>点击注册免费测试<<<)
国内ip代理推荐:
天启|全国240+城市代理IP(>>>点击注册免费测试<<<)
















发表评论
发表评论: